<p><a href="http://fizzleshow.co/109">http://fizzleshow.co/109</a> At the time of writing, Fizzle has over 400 lessons in 31 courses. That's over 10 courses a year for the past 2.5 years. I've always loved teaching ideas that excite me. And, after the past few years here, we've made a business out of creating courses that change people's lives. In this 2 part conversation we share over 30 tips to help you make *engaging* courses you can sell yourself, covering topics like: - How to develop a course topic that will sell itself instead of burn you out. - What apps and software should you use? - When should you host it yourself (on WordPress or something similar) and when should you jump on a platform like Udemy? - What methods we use for content strategy. - And a whole crap ton more! This is an exciting couple episodes to me because I've lived this course creation stuff for the past few years, figuring out some processes that have been enormously helpful for us (and hopefully will be for you as well).
